What You Can Expect from the Experience

This two-hour adventure begins with a brief on land—an essential safety overview and instructions for snorkeling—before heading out to sea on a dinghy. The initial briefing covers how to use masks and snorkels properly, what marine creatures to look out for, and safety tips from your qualified instructor.

Once aboard the boat, you’ll set out to the designated snorkeling spots, particularly within the Plemmirio Marine Protected Area. Here, the scenery is as much about the underwater landscape as it is about the marine life. Expect to see starfish, sea urchins, and a variety of fish darting among rocks and seaweed. For history buffs, the marine protected area offers the bonus of archaeological finds, adding a fascinating dimension to your underwater exploration.

The Equipment and Logistics

All necessary gear—masks and snorkels—is provided, and the small group size (limited to 15 travelers) ensures a personal touch. You’ll join a group that’s ideally suited for a relaxed pace, without feeling rushed or crowded.

The meeting point is conveniently located in Syracuse, a city with excellent public transportation links. The tour ends right back at the starting point, which simplifies planning your day.
